Output 58fa8877a8a7f7692c21dd29b1786af2300f97639087cb2fab3f3b36a739e4cf:39

value
1534951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07e0950b817b7ec31f3c49067775932b9d0c752d OP_EQUAL
address
32Qfh8bpYR6rsrtUepWyoyTJqKmJ1Qkwf6
transaction
58fa8877a8a7f7692c21dd29b1786af2300f97639087cb2fab3f3b36a739e4cf
spent
true